Folk by the Oak lineup announcement
Folks finest acts will be gathering in a beautiful leafy parkland for one uplifting summer day of music. Folk by the Oak 2011 takes place on Sunday 24th July and will include the likes of Seth Lakeman, Show of Hands, Drever, McCusker, Woomble with Heidi Talbot and more!

Nozstock Festival update
Early bird tickets are on sale now for Nozstock festival. Nozstock: The Hidden Valley takes place amid the brushes of Herefordshire’s countryside. Founded by local residents during the hazy, optimistic and halcyon days at the turn of the millennium, it’s a homegrown event built from a curious amalgation of performance, art, electronic supersounds and good old-fashioned guitar-strumming and drum-bashing.

SOS 4.8 Festival adds Patti Smith, The Kooks and Tiga
SOS 4.8 has now added some more excellent acts to lineup. Patti Smith, The Kooks and Tiga will all be performing at the Spanish festival in the city of Murcia which takes place from the 6th and 7th of May.
